  • Windows Media Player-audio tracks overlap during playback

    Behavior of strage in WMP from the application of SP1 Win7

    Since the Windows 7 (32 bit premium) with SP1 upgrade, Windows MediaPlayer exposes a stange problem.  With WMP set to auto-repeat during playback, I double click an MP3 file from Windows Explorer.  WMP is launched and the MP3 starts playing.  Seconds from the end of the track, it seems that the track starts again, but then only the first instance of the track is still playing.  It's looks like I'm the same way playing on another media player and from reading about the second, just before the first finishes (so the end of the path of departure of caterpillars are bunk with each other).  Funny is when the trial ends, playback will be stopped all together, WMP that outputs a brief explosion of noise, and then the track starts again from the beginning.  If the track repeats once again, it does not repeat this behavior.  He manages at the end and restart normally. Did not have this before SP1 was applied.  I have a Sony VAIO VGNFZ21S's fully patched.  Thought you would like to know...

    Thanks for the tips.  Unfortunately, it did not apply to my laptop (no improvement is tab ' sounds / Speakers').

    Inspired by your advice however, I started to turn on & off Audio enhancements directly in WMP.  It seems that the fade function is causing my problem.  More I put it, the more noticeable the overlap between the beginning and the end of the track.  Turn off Cross Fade, solved the problem.

    As I said, this behavior has not happened before I applied the SP1, then maybe something related to WMP has been included with SP1 that revealed the problem.
